Basically, use a /30 subnet for peer2peer. It appears to get confused and assign two separate /30's. Thus, I had
10.13.46.0/24
and the master was getting 10.13.46.1 & 2, and the client was getting 10.13.46.6 & 7. I set it to
10.13.46.0/30
and now they both have the same subnet and work well.
